Quick Answer: Research shows that creatine monohydrate does not cause kidney damage in healthy individuals when taken at recommended doses. While it may raise blood levels of creatinine—a marker used to measure kidney function—this rise is typically a harmless byproduct of the supplement itself and not a sign of organ stress.
What Is Creatine and How Does It Work?
To understand its impact on the body, we first need to look at what creatine actually is. Creatine is a naturally occurring compound made from three amino acids: glycine, arginine, and methionine. Your body produces it naturally in the liver, kidneys, and pancreas. You also get it through your diet, primarily from red meat and seafood.
The vast majority of the creatine in your body—about 95%—is stored in your muscles as phosphocreatine. Phosphocreatine is a form of stored energy. When you perform short, intense bursts of activity like sprinting or heavy lifting, your cells use a molecule called adenosine triphosphate (ATP) for energy. As you exercise, your ATP stores deplete rapidly. Phosphocreatine helps your body "recharge" those ATP levels quickly, allowing you to maintain power and intensity for a few seconds longer.

The Source of the Kidney Myth
The concern regarding kidneys and creatine usually comes down to one word: creatinine. When your muscles use creatine, they break it down into a waste product called creatinine. This waste product enters your bloodstream and is eventually filtered out by your kidneys before being excreted in your urine.
In a clinical setting, doctors use blood creatinine levels to estimate how well your kidneys are functioning. If your creatinine is high, it can sometimes suggest that your kidneys are not filtering waste efficiently. This measurement is called the Glomerular Filtration Rate, or GFR. However, when you take a creatine supplement, you are providing your body with more raw material. Naturally, this leads to more creatinine being produced as a byproduct. In this specific case, the "high" creatinine levels in your blood are usually just a reflection of the supplement you are taking, not a sign that your kidneys are struggling.
Myth: Taking creatine will eventually lead to kidney failure or long-term damage. Fact: For people with healthy kidneys, multiple long-term studies have shown that creatine does not impair kidney function or cause damage, even when used for several years.
What the Science Says About Kidney Safety
Creatine is one of the most researched supplements in the world. Thousands of studies have looked at its efficacy and safety. When it comes to kidney health, the consensus among the scientific community is clear: in healthy individuals, there is no evidence that recommended doses of creatine cause harm. One long-term study followed athletes for up to three years and found no negative changes in kidney function markers. Another review of several dozen studies concluded that even "loading" phases—where individuals take up to 20 grams per day for a week—do not cause kidney stress in healthy adults.
It is important to distinguish between "kidney stress" and "kidney function." Your kidneys are designed to filter waste. While taking creatine gives them a bit more work to do (in the form of filtering extra creatinine), it is well within their natural capacity. Think of it like a professional runner going for a light jog; it is technically "work," but it is not causing damage to the system.
Who Should Be Cautious with Creatine?
While the evidence is overwhelmingly positive for the general population, creatine is not for everyone. Because the kidneys are responsible for processing the byproduct of creatine, anyone with pre-existing kidney disease or reduced kidney function should approach this supplement with caution.
If your kidneys are already compromised, adding extra filtration work could potentially cause issues. This includes individuals with chronic kidney disease (CKD), polycystic kidney disease, or those who have had a kidney transplant. In these cases, it is vital to consult with a healthcare provider before starting any new supplement.
Similarly, if you are taking medications that are known to affect kidney function (such as certain anti-inflammatory drugs or diuretics), you should discuss creatine use with your doctor. Most healthy people will never have an issue, but listening to your body and your medical history is the first step in any responsible wellness routine.
Note: If you have an upcoming blood test for kidney function, it is often a good idea to mention your creatine use to your doctor. They may even suggest stopping the supplement for a few days prior to the test to ensure the creatinine readings are not skewed by the supplement.
Managing Common Side Effects
While kidney damage is not a legitimate concern for most, some people do experience mild side effects when they start taking creatine. These are usually manageable and often disappear as the body adjusts.
Water Retention and Weight Gain
Creatine is "osmotic," meaning it draws water into the place where it is stored. Since most creatine is stored in your muscles, it pulls water into the muscle cells. This can cause a slight increase in total body weight, usually between one and three pounds in the first week. This is not fat gain; it is intracellular hydration. This actually makes your muscles look fuller and can improve performance by keeping the cells hydrated. Digestive Discomfort
Some users report bloating, stomach cramps, or diarrhea. This usually happens during a "loading phase" when people take high doses (20 grams) all at once. To avoid this, you can skip the loading phase and simply take a maintenance dose of 3 to 5 grams per day. It will take a little longer to saturate your muscles (about three to four weeks), but it is much easier on the stomach.
Muscle Cramps and Dehydration
There was an old belief that creatine causes dehydration because it pulls water into the muscles. However, research has actually shown the opposite. Because it helps your muscles retain water, it may actually help protect against cramps and heat-related illness during intense training. As long as you are drinking a normal amount of water for your activity level, creatine should not cause dehydration.
How to Take Creatine Safely and Effectively
If you have decided to add creatine to your routine, doing it correctly can help you get the best results while minimizing any potential for discomfort.
- Choose the Right Form: Stick with creatine monohydrate. It is the most studied form and has the highest safety profile. Other forms like creatine HCL or buffered creatine are often more expensive and have less data to support their use.
- Watch Your Dosage: You do not need massive amounts. For most people, 5 grams per day is the "sweet spot." This is roughly one rounded teaspoon.
- Stay Hydrated: While creatine doesn't cause dehydration, it does change how your body uses water. Drink plenty of fluids throughout the day to support your training and your kidneys.
- Consistency Matters: Creatine works through saturation. It isn't a pre-workout that you take once for an immediate effect. You need to take it every day—even on rest days—to keep your muscle stores full.

Beyond the Gym: Other Benefits of Creatine
While the kidney debate often centers on athletes, researchers are finding that creatine may support more than just muscle growth. These emerging areas of study suggest that the supplement might have a role in overall long-term wellness. Cognitive Support
Your brain is a high-energy organ that also uses ATP. Some studies suggest that creatine supplementation can help with mental fatigue, especially during periods of high stress or sleep deprivation. It may support memory and processing speed in certain populations.
Healthy Aging
As we age, we naturally lose muscle mass and bone density, a process called sarcopenia. Creatine, when paired with resistance training, can help older adults maintain their strength and independence. By supporting muscle health, it indirectly supports joint health and mobility.
Support for Non-Meat Eaters
Since the primary dietary sources of creatine are red meat and fish, vegetarians and vegans often have lower baseline levels of creatine in their muscles. These individuals often see the most significant improvements in both physical and mental performance when they begin supplementing.

FAQ
Does creatine cause kidney stones?
There is no scientific evidence to suggest that creatine supplementation causes kidney stones in healthy individuals. Kidney stones are typically caused by genetics, dehydration, and specific dietary patterns (like high oxalate intake). Staying well-hydrated is always recommended when taking creatine, which actually helps reduce the risk of stone formation.
Should I stop taking creatine before a blood test?
If you are having a blood test to check your kidney function, it is a good idea to inform your doctor that you take creatine. Since the supplement can naturally raise your creatinine levels, your doctor might misinterpret the results as a sign of kidney stress. Some health professionals recommend pausing the supplement for 3 to 7 days before the test to get a "baseline" reading. Can I take creatine if I only have one kidney?
If you have a single kidney or any history of kidney surgery, you should consult your urologist or nephrologist before taking creatine. While a single healthy kidney can often handle the filtration of creatinine, it is essential to have professional medical oversight to ensure you are not placing unnecessary stress on your only functioning kidney.
Is it better to load creatine or take a small dose daily?
Both methods eventually lead to the same level of muscle saturation. Loading (20g per day for 5-7 days) reaches saturation faster but is more likely to cause stomach upset and bloating. Taking 3 to 5 grams daily takes about three weeks to reach full saturation but is generally much easier on the digestive system and the kidneys.
